[Suzhou XITE Gas] How to avoid leaking medical oxygen cylinders

1、Bottle valve closed state air leakage

Bottle valve closed state air leakage is generally the core of the valve core damage or fuse piece broken or poor location, sealing is not good, replace the valve core or fuse piece can be ruled out. This kind of air leakage is generally handled before the product leaves the factory, users such as occasionally encounter this phenomenon, take back to the production plant can be replaced.

2, bottle valve open state air leakage

Users often encounter the problem of air leakage after the valve has been opened. Bottle valve open after the leakage, refers to the use of the process, the bottle valve unscrewed after the oxygen in addition to flow down the pipeline to the hands of the master worker welding, cutting torch, or down the pipeline for the patient to breathe, there is a part of the oxygen from the gap around the bottle valve stem upward leakage. This phenomenon is difficult to deal with and requires both knowledge of the internal structure of the bottle valve and the performance of the sealing material, as well as certain skills and techniques. This is why the user cannot handle it without permission. This article focuses on the treatment and prevention of air leaks in the open state of the bottle valve.

The treatment and prevention of air leakage in the open state of the cylinder valve:

China's medical oxygen cylinder valve is "medical oxygen cylinder valve" the technical requirements of the production. There are several professional production plants in China. According to the relevant provisions of GB10877, the medical oxygen cylinder valve "in 1.1 times the nominal pressure, the cylinder valve in the closed and arbitrary open state should not leak". Closed and open at will without leakage, commonly known as the lower seal and upper seal. The lower seal (no leakage in the closed state) is made by the spool and the upper seal (no leakage in the open state) is made by the gasket set on the stem. In the case of the gasket intact, the valve is fully open (open all) can ensure that no leakage, but the user can not use the full open, just unscrew a small point, it is difficult to ensure that no gas leakage.

In order to prevent this phenomenon, some cylinder valve manufacturers have opened an annular groove in the through hole of the large pressure cap of the cylinder valve and installed an O-shaped sealing ring to reduce the probability of air leakage.

The problem of leaking cylinders is dealt with by the periodic cylinder inspection station attached to the gas production plant (hereinafter referred to as the "cylinder inspection station"). Many gas cylinder inspection stations assume that the O-ring is a flammable material and discard it from the annular groove of the large pressure cap, which is very wrong. There are three sealing materials on a cylinder valve, namely the core, the gasket and the O-ring. They are located in different locations and are exposed to different purity of oxygen, so their non-combustible properties are required differently. The core is in contact with the 15Mpa pure oxygen in the bottle, the highest non-combustible performance requirements, is made of tetrafluoroethylene plus copper powder filler, difficult to oxidise, not burning, put it on the open fire can not burn; gasket set on the stem, above the core, contact with the oxygen from the threads of the bottle core leak up, the pressure has been reduced, the oxygen purity is also reduced, the non-combustible performance requirements of its material is correspondingly reduced some. Generally made of nylon-6 or polyethylene; O-shaped seal ring on top of the gasket, oxygen pressure is lower, the requirements for non-combustibility of the material is lower, generally with flame retardant rubber can be.
